Joe Devine, Chris O’Shea and James Patrick Gavin
Jamboree, WC1X 9HH , [Venue Details]United by a passion for musical innovation, Joe Devine, Chris O’Shea and James Patrick Gavin seamlessly integrate the timeless melodies of Irish traditional music, delivering performances full of energy, emotion and musical exploration.
The trio brings together some of London’s most talented and versatile musicians, each with a rich background in Irish traditional music and beyond, creating an engaging experience that celebrates both heritage and creativity.
.
Joe Devine is a London-based musician with over 20 years of experience playing the banjo, has a lifelong connection to Irish music shaped by his Irish heritage. His passion for traditional Irish music adds depth and authenticity to the band’s sound.
.
Chris O’Shea is a fiddle player from North London with deep roots in the dance music of South West Kerry. Currently living in the Basque country, Chris is known on the London session scene for his energetic performances and diverse influences.
.
And James Patrick Gavin is a multi-instrumentalist and composer from North London, with family roots in County Fermanagh, Ireland, and the Basque Country. Celebrated for his expressive fiddle and guitar playing, James combines Irish traditional music with contemporary, jazz, and experimental influences, creating a dynamic and innovative musical style.
